Instructions
Pound turkey to 1/4-inch thickness.
Spread 1 Tbsp. of the mustard evenly onto both sides of cutlets; coat evenly with pecans.
Melt butter in large skillet on medium heat.
Add turkey; cook 4 to 5 min. or until cooked through, turning after 2 min.
Remove to serving platter; cover to keep warm.
Combine remaining 2 Tbsp. mustard, the chicken broth and lemon juice in small saucepan. Bring to boil on medium-high heat. Reduce heat to medium-low; simmer 1 min., stirring constantly. Spoon over the turkey.
